Freak Show
It's the Freak Show, the Freak Show - The Freak Show is a boardwalk full of many grotesque creations, located next to Rickety Town and opposite the Haunted House. At the back of the Freak Show is the Chamber of Horrors, guarded by Eyeclops, and the compound that holds Junior. The font used in the Freak Show logo (right) and the Museum of the Slightly Curious is Rosewood (1994).
The Freak Show is the only level to contain the Flamethrower Powerup. |

Eyeclops (Mid-Boss)
"I am Eyeclops!" Music: Freak Show
Eyeclops emerges from inside the Chamber of Horrors from a lowered drawbridge. He's a many-eyed, two-headed and very Cockney monster, and will shout out weird phrases as he fights. His armor clangs when he walks. He attacks with his sword, by kicking and ramming into you with his shoulder. His sword combo does more damage, but can be more easily interrupted by shooting at his eyes. After shooting at one of his eyes several times, or managing to hit it directly, only the socket will be left, depleting a chunk of Eyeclops's health. You should focus on another eye after this and repeat. Eyeclops is the only enemy who can still receive model damage when the violence is set to Red Blood or Green Blood, and all his eyes can still be shot out and will bleed. This likely due to his eyes being an integral weakspot and the developers didn't want to make players confused about whether they were actually damaging him. He still has no model damage with the violence set to 'none'. Take him out, then it's off into the Chamber of Horrors itself. |

Chamber of Horrors
Junior/Deaddy (Boss)
Enemies: Nik-Nak, Flem the Fly
Powerups: Machine Gun, Health Music: Junior After leaving the Chamber of Horrors there is a Machine Gun powerup off a cliff edge. On the path leading to Junior's compound there will be several Nik-Naks, and at the bridge some Flem the Flys appear. In his giant playpen close to the Chamber of Horrors, Junior/Deaddy in his crib is brought to life with electricity. Junior can be replaced with Deaddy from the Diagnostics Menu. At the start of the battle he will attack with his kick and rattle smash attacks. He will then knock over some alphabet building blocks and use the same attacks. Once he chases the player into a giant doll's house, there is a health powerup in the corner, and he will puke on them. Then the toy train hits him and forces him to retreat. The player will get on the train and be chased until the train derails. From this point onward he will attack by throwing giant safety pins, spiky sticks and rattles, kicking and hitting the player with his rattle. Junior/Deaddy is eventually killed by being electrocuted and falling apart. |
